The government will require all Internet users to identify themselves before registering, The Voice of Vietnam reported, citing a statement by the country’s Deputy Minister of Information Nguyen Thanh Lam.
The law will help investigative authorities identify malicious users, and the rules will apply to both domestic and foreign platforms, including TikTok and YouTube. Anonymous accounts will be dealt with separately, Nguyen Thanh Lam said.
